Re: Found a Garter in my Garden....
It almost looks like a baby Bull Snake. Other possibilities are Baby Rat or Glossy snakes. There is a how to ID snakes in the US, section on my website. It goes by scale counts. Since you have the snake and can count the scales you might want to try it. Go to Home - Snakeman's Snake Shows.
